World of Warcraft is a role-playing game, otherwise known as a MMORPG, or “massively multiplayer online role-playing game”. It involves many different characters, both characters played by you the participant and those commanded by the system, also called non-player characters (NPCs).
To recap, there are those characters within the game that you the player manage whilst there are also characters you don't manage as they are part of the game itself.
There is a huge variety of classes of characters for you to choose from.
For no other reason than it's easy, the available classes are listed here are in alphabetical order:
Druid, Hunter, Mage, Paladin, Priest, Rogue, Shaman, Warlock and Warrior
There has now been a 10th class established into the game called a Death Knight. This is because of the Wrath of the Lich King expansion.
Each class has its own supply of abilities and powers, so be certain to select a character class that best meets objectives for the part you want to play within Azeroth.
The vast proportion of World of Warcraft revolves around quests that your character has to negotiate in order to advance.. The quests that you take on are then linked together in what is known as a quest chain. All this means is that the end of one quest leads to a related quest. The completion each successful quest it will mean you will level up and continue through the game. Your character class will essentially dictate which quests you are more suitable to and therefore find easier to finish.

what is a better dps class for WoW? hunter rogue druid mage warrior or a warlock?
Answer:
there are pros and cons to all of them.
If you want to talk about easy to play, easy to level, easy to get up to leet heroics and beginner raids DPS, at the price of being terrible at PVP and against trash mobs, you're talking affliction warlock. The rotation is easy, the damage is great, mana downtime is never a concern, and if you're even halfway competent you will be on top of the damage meter on every single boss.
If you want PVP you want something else.
